Output ce059be4f7174c932b24d64cb7e4575af5f7302e0dabbbc2ef5589dc477180bc:26

value
2039618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0be34a92968674e5cfa96248a07e5dd5cebf6c OP_EQUAL
address
34XB7UQHftzXwpuZutLde6v5F9xCYpXJZr
transaction
ce059be4f7174c932b24d64cb7e4575af5f7302e0dabbbc2ef5589dc477180bc
spent
true